Three day Tamil e-content workshop from tomorrow


The three-day Tamil e-content development workshop, beginning tomorrow at the Tamil Nadu Agricultural University (TNAU), will focus on developing scientific articles in Tamil on the terminologies in agricultural sciences, with at least 250 words per terminology.

The workshop is being organized jointly with Tamil Virtual Academy, Chennai, and Agricultural Scientific Tamil Society, New Delhi, with the participation of more than 200 agricultural professionals consisting of young scientists, research scholars and research associates of the TNAU.

The academy aims to upload at least one article about each glossary of agricultural science so that there will not be a zero response when users search on search engines like Google and Wikipedia.

The workshop aims to develop at least 25,000 mini-articles on various disciplines of agriculture like agronomy, soil science, pathology, entomology, breeding, social sciences, agricultural engineering, horticulture, and forestry.

The participants will be given hands on training for uploading e-contents on the websites for the purpose of researchers, students, and the farmers.

TNAU Vice-Chancellor, Dr. K. Ramasamy will inaugurate the workshop, while Prof. M. Tamil Parithi, Deputy Director of Tamil Virtual Academy, and Dr. M. Muthamil Selvan, Founder and President of Agricultural Scientific Tamil Society, New Delhi, will coordinate the programme with practical work plans.
